diff options
author | Yen-Sheng Ho <ysho@berkeley.edu> | 2017-03-03 13:46:32 -0800 |
---|---|---|
committer | Yen-Sheng Ho <ysho@berkeley.edu> | 2017-03-03 13:46:32 -0800 |
commit | 154f4b642d7b383399a3465cc8d365ad09a541e7 (patch) | |
tree | 695e28331e4b291adfcdc5dec34a65721b59ddcd /src/sat/bsat/satSolver.h | |
parent | 40d29e781387fdfbe8fec47e600d57a109fed1d9 (diff) | |
parent | 59f09c10d5389afe0768820ebb6167fdf8b5617b (diff) | |
download | abc-154f4b642d7b383399a3465cc8d365ad09a541e7.tar.gz abc-154f4b642d7b383399a3465cc8d365ad09a541e7.tar.bz2 abc-154f4b642d7b383399a3465cc8d365ad09a541e7.zip |
merge
Diffstat (limited to 'src/sat/bsat/satSolver.h')
-rw-r--r-- | src/sat/bsat/satSolver.h |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/src/sat/bsat/satSolver.h b/src/sat/bsat/satSolver.h index 5a8483c1..5191b2cd 100644 --- a/src/sat/bsat/satSolver.h +++ b/src/sat/bsat/satSolver.h @@ -50,6 +50,8 @@ extern int sat_solver_simplify(sat_solver* s); extern int sat_solver_solve(sat_solver* s, lit* begin, lit* end, ABC_INT64_T nConfLimit, ABC_INT64_T nInsLimit, ABC_INT64_T nConfLimitGlobal, ABC_INT64_T nInsLimitGlobal); extern int sat_solver_solve_internal(sat_solver* s); extern int sat_solver_solve_lexsat(sat_solver* s, int * pLits, int nLits); +extern int sat_solver_minimize_assumptions( sat_solver* s, int * pLits, int nLits, int nConfLimit ); +extern int sat_solver_minimize_assumptions2( sat_solver* s, int * pLits, int nLits, int nConfLimit ); extern int sat_solver_push(sat_solver* s, int p); extern void sat_solver_pop(sat_solver* s); extern void sat_solver_set_resource_limits(sat_solver* s, ABC_INT64_T nConfLimit, ABC_INT64_T nInsLimit, ABC_INT64_T nConfLimitGlobal, ABC_INT64_T nInsLimitGlobal); |